The annual salary statistics of social scientists and related workers in Newark-Union, Pennsylvania is shown in Table 1. The wage statistics of social scientists and related workers in Newark-Union is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$73,220 |
25th Percentile Wage | $85,040 |
50th Percentile Wage | $95,820 |
75th Percentile Wage | $114,180 |
90th Percentile Wage | $124,110 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for social scientists and related workers in Newark-Union, Pennsylvania in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$124,110.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$95,820.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$73,220.
